探索kargos的魅力:打造你的个性化Plasma桌面小部件

探索kargos的魅力:打造你的个性化Plasma桌面小部件

在追求个性化的桌面体验道路上,我们总是渴望有更多创新工具的加入。今天,我将向大家推荐一款名为kargos的开源项目,它为KDE Plasma用户提供了一种前所未有的方式来创建自定义的小部件(plasmoids),让我们一起来看看这个项目是如何让桌面变得更加生动和高效的。

项目介绍

kargos可以视作是针对ArgosBitBar plugins的一次功能升级移植版,专为快速创建定制化Plasma小部件而设计。作为一款尚处于alpha阶段的项目,它的潜力和灵活性已经吸引了不少技术爱好者的目光。尤其是在KUbuntu环境下,kargos展示出了其强大的扩展性和适应性。

项目技术分析

kargos的核心在于对BitBar协议的继承与发展,支持了包括子菜单嵌套、多种属性(如:href、bash、size等)以及HTML内容显示等功能。更令人兴奋的是,它还引入了一些独特功能:

  • 图像URL直接加载,允许从任何网络源获取图片;
  • 自定义图像宽高比,确保图标大小符合美观标准;
  • 点击事件的灵活配置,决定执行命令还是跳转链接;
  • 字体Awesome图标集成,极大地丰富了图标的可选项。

这些特性使得kargos不仅仅是一个简单的桌面插件,而是成为了一个功能强大且易于拓展的开发平台。

项目及技术应用场景

kargos的应用场景十分广泛,无论是实时天气预报、系统状态监控,还是RSS新闻阅读器,都可以通过编写简单脚本来实现。例如,你可以利用Python或Bash快速搭建一个RSS新闻读取插件,在桌面上动态滚动显示最新资讯,无需额外打开应用,信息一目了然。

项目特点

易于安装与配置

kargos提供了多种安装途径,无论你是KDE Look的忠实用户,还是Arch Linux的爱好者,都能找到最适合自己的安装方法。简洁明了的配置界面让你能够轻松添加并管理各种自定义小部件。

强大的自定义能力

得益于kargos对BitBar协议的支持与增强,开发者可以使用任何编程语言来构建复杂的插件逻辑。无论是数据抓取、解析还是呈现,都变得异常便捷。

高效的资源管理

kargos内置的刷新机制保证了插件能够在指定的时间间隔内自动更新内容,避免了不必要的计算负担,同时也确保了用户始终获得最新的信息。


总之,kargos以其卓越的技术特性和广泛的适用场景,成为了每一个寻求个性化桌面体验用户的理想选择。如果你想让你的KDE Plasma桌面充满活力,kargos绝对是你不容错过的选择!


希望这篇文章能够激发你探索kargos的兴趣,并鼓励你尝试自己动手制作一些独特的Plasma小部件。如果你有任何疑问或想法,不妨前往[kargos]官方讨论区参与交流,与其他用户一同分享经验,共同推动这个项目的进一步发展。




  • 20
    点赞
  • 5
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

许煦津

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值